Wake Chapel Wedding | Carly & James

I, like many Raleigh Wedding Photographers, are hoping for indoor weddings now that it’s 250+ degrees outside, in the shade.  This past weekend I had just that, an indoor wedding and reception.  To make it even better, the wedding and reception were both at the Wake Chapel in Fuquay-Varina, about 20 minutes outside of Raleigh.  This means no getting into a 300+ degree car to make the mad dash to the reception hall.  So, all in all, I was looking forward to a relatively nice day inside the building with the AC set to “penguin”.

The day started off with Carly getting ready in the reception hall just behind the church.  I had never been inside this building before so it was nice to get a first hand look at the hall before the festivities started.  As Carly was getting her hair & makeup done, after a few photos of course, I headed up to the sanctuary where James and his brothers/best men were getting dressed.  The sanctuary was built in 1856 and added onto over the years.  This makes the interior a pretty cool place with lots of neat features that are very historic in creation literally beside cutting edge technology.  My one favorite was the old art deco door with a round glass cutout (never did walk thru that door though).  In my opinion, Raleigh Wedding Photographers really have the best of both worlds with both urban and rural churches within an easy commute.

The bride came up shortly after and, well, we had a wedding!  This church just recently allowed wedding photographers back into the sanctuary after, well, let’s just call it an incident with a not-so-professional wedding photographer.  This was exciting news for me as the interior is gorgeous and I couldn’t wait to photograph the ceremony.  After the ceremony and formals, we opted to go straight into the reception as the thermometer was still showing “broil” outside.  We had 3 great dances and a few tears, of course, to start off the reception.  Food was in plentiful supply and the cake cutting started off a “smashing” affair. :)

Carly and James chose a bubble wedding exit and with no wind, it made it perfect to photograph them coming out of the reception hall.  We met in downtown Fuquay-Varina to catch up on the portraits we missed due to the heat.  It was still hot outside but with the sun going down, it was bearable and made for some lovely light to work in.
